| Mechanical Properties | Metric | English | Comments |
|---|---|---|---|
| Tensile Strength at Break | 155 MPa | 22500 psi | 5 mm/min; ISO 527 |
| Elongation at Break | 2.1 % | 2.1 % | 5 mm/min; ISO 527 |
| Tensile Modulus | 11.5 GPa | 1670 ksi | 1 mm/min; ISO 527 |
| Flexural Strength | 216 MPa | 31300 psi | 2 mm/min; ISO 178 |
| Flexural Modulus | 10.4 GPa | 1510 ksi | 2 mm/min; ISO 178 |
| Izod Impact, Notched (ISO) | 9.00 kJ/m² | 4.28 ft-lb/in² | 80x10x4; ISO 180/1A |
| Izod Impact, Unnotched (ISO) | 55.0 kJ/m² | 26.2 ft-lb/in² | 80x10x4; ISO 180/1U |

| Processing Properties | Metric | English | Comments |
|---|---|---|---|
| Rear Barrel Temperature | 265 - 275 °C | 509 - 527 °F | Zone 1 |
| Middle Barrel Temperature | 265 - 275 °C | 509 - 527 °F | Zone 2 |
| Front Barrel Temperature | 270 - 280 °C | 518 - 536 °F | Zone 3 |
| Melt Temperature | 270 - 280 °C | 518 - 536 °F | |
| Mold Temperature | 60.0 - 100 °C | 140 - 212 °F | |
| Drying Temperature | 80.0 °C | 176 °F | |
| Dry Time | 4.00 hour | 4.00 hour | |
| Moisture Content | 0.15 - 0.25 % | 0.15 - 0.25 % |
